February 27

VLESS  на webOS

⚠️Для работы приложения нужна версия webOS 4.5+ .
⚠️Для работы приложения необходим рут. Без него работать не будет.
⚠️Для работы приложения необходим рабочий файл конфигурации. Встроенный файл конфигурации найден в интернете и на момент публикации был рабочим. Вероятность того что он долго будет оставаться таковым крайне мала. Используйте свои конфиги предварительно проверив его на другом устройстве.
⚠️ После установки приложения обязательно перезагрузите телевизор!!!

Версия приложения 2.0.1

Изменено название. Теперь: "VLESS +"
Работа с протоколами VLESS, VMess, Shadowsocks, Trojan
Удалены ложные уведомления об ошибках
Мелкие исправления

Версия приложения 2.0.0, 1.0.2

Установить приложение.
Перезагрузить телевизор. Если не знаете что такое перезагрузить просто отключите из розетки на несколько секунд.

Теперь нужно создать свой файл конфигурации .json. Открываем в браузере ссылку: https://m-convert.free.nf
В верхнее поле вставляем ссылку, нажимаем "Конвертировать" в нижнем поле получаем автоматически конвертированный файл .json. Нажимаем "Копировать"

Далее нужно добавить свой конфиг в приложение. Для этого подключаемся к телевизору. Заходим в папку с приложением:
/media/developer/apps/usr/palm/applications/vless.m.vpn
Открываем папку 📂xray-core. Открываем файл📄"Sss.json" и меняем его содержимое на скопированный ранее json.
Если же вы не редактируете файл, а заменяете, тогда нужно после замены обязательно перезагрузить тв или руками дать полные права (0777) файлу.
Запускаем программу. Если программа была запущена ранее выходим из программы и запускаем заново. В трех кнопках, надеюсь, не составит труда разобраться

Версия приложения 1.0.0, 1.0.1

Делаем все то же самое что описано выше, только правим два файла.
Переходим в директорию /media/developer/apps/usr/palm/applications/vless.m.vpn/xray-core Нам нужно отредактировать два файла: "Sss.json" и "start_vpn.sh".
Открываем "Sss.json" и меняем содержимое на скопированный ранее json.
В файле "start_vpn.sh" заменяем значение ip в строке "REMOTE_IP= ..." на ip из нашего нового конфига. Сохраняем.

Запускаем программу. Если программа была запущена ранее выходим из программы и запускаем заново. В трех кнопках, надеюсь, не составит труда разобраться

Если же вы не редактируете файлы, а заменяете, тогда нужно после замены обязательно перезагрузить тв или руками дать полные права (0777) файлам.


Как подключится к тв

1. Установите на компьютер SSH клиент или файловый менеджер с поддержкой SSH. Для ПК я предпочитаю программу "WinSCP", для телефона "Файловый менеджер +". Кому нравится Total Commander тоже подходит.
2. Запустите на телевизоре программу Homebrew Channel, в настройках включите SSH и перезагрузите тв.
3. Запустите на компьютере (телефоне) установленную программу, после чего создайте SFTP подключение:
имя хоста: IP телевизора, порт: 22, пользователь: root, пароль: alpine.